<strong>The</strong>se sources are unlimited. If we increase the use of renewable energy we can reduce the<br />

carbon dioxide emissions <strong>and</strong> the energy imports.<br />

Using renewable energy is promoted worldwide, yet it involves big problems. Even though<br />

technological advance allows the usage more often than in the past, the costs are still very<br />

high. Some future-oriented countries already invest a lot of money in renewable energy.<br />

A wind power station transforms the energy of the<br />

wind into electric energy <strong>and</strong> feeds it into an electricity<br />

network. <strong>The</strong> wind energy moves the wheels <strong>and</strong> this<br />

energy activates a generator.<br />

One wind power station can produce enough energy for<br />

1200 houses. Only in areas with high wind speeds is it<br />

useful to build wind power stations.<br />

Hydro power is the most important energy source in Austria. We have geological advantages<br />

for hydropower because of the Alps. So we have a nearly inexhaustible supply of water.<br />

Austria has more than 70 hydro power stations.<br />
